The Danube River's flow has reached a historic low of 1,400 cubic meters per second, expected to remain stable until August 12. Following this, an increase to 1,450 cubic meters per second is anticipated. At Cernavodă, the river level has dropped to -218 cm, with projections indicating a further decrease to -230 cm by August 13. Efforts by authorities have successfully extended the operational capacity of the Cernavodă Nuclear Power Plant. The National Administration 'Apele Române' is continuously monitoring the situation and implementing necessary measures to mitigate the effects of low water levels.
